在某些机器上运行命运战士2 (Quake 3 引擎), 崩溃到桌面. 罪魁祸首是与OpenGL extension limit相关的数值。它强制显卡驱动程序报告一个适合内部缓冲区的较小字符串值。然而,如果该数值太小,游戏会认为显卡不支持某些功能,因此会因多纹理错误而缓存溢出,或类似原因而崩溃。而一些驱动更新后,会添加程序修正白名单。
解决办法:
用16进制编辑器打开exe
1.查找字符串"GL_EXTENSIONS:" (不包括引号)
用00替换接下来5个字节
2.查找字符串"WGL_EXTENSIONS:"
用00替换接下来5个字节
方法2:
在显卡控制面板中,定义游戏exe程序, 设置“Extension Limit”为打开。
方法3:
将主exe文件重命名为“ mohaa.exe”(Medal of Honor Allied Assault).
(荣誉勋章:联合袭击 因为太有名而已经包含在游戏驱动修正白名单中)
解决办法:
用16进制编辑器打开exe
1.查找字符串"GL_EXTENSIONS:" (不包括引号)
用00替换接下来5个字节
2.查找字符串"WGL_EXTENSIONS:"
用00替换接下来5个字节
方法2:
在显卡控制面板中,定义游戏exe程序, 设置“Extension Limit”为打开。
方法3:
将主exe文件重命名为“ mohaa.exe”(Medal of Honor Allied Assault).
(荣誉勋章:联合袭击 因为太有名而已经包含在游戏驱动修正白名单中)